Default Question about Door Trigger Wire

How important is this wire when installing a remote start engine?

I cant find it, where is this located?

car is 89 Civic LX Auto. Anyone help me out pls. Thank you!

Default Re: Question about Door Trigger Wire

Its green/red strip in the driver kick pannel, NOt needed for remote start unless the alarm system needs it.
